§ 12899. — 12899. (Amended by Stats. 1951, Ch. 1632.)
California·Code PUC Public Utilities Code - PUC·Div. 6. DIVISION 6. MUNICIPAL UTILITY DISTRICT ACT·Ch. 6. CHAPTER 6. Powers and Functions of District·Art. 8. ARTICLE 8. Taxation
In case the board elects to avail itself of the assessments referred to in Section 12897 it shall, on or before the first week day in September, or if such week day falls upon a holiday then on the first business day thereafter, fix the rate of taxes, designating the number of cents upon each hundred dollars, using as a basis the value of property transmitted to the board by the county auditors, which rate of taxation shall be sufficient to raise the amount previously fixed by the board. These acts by the board shall constitute a valid assessment of the property and a valid levy of the taxes so fixed.
